Attachment 1 About Otemachi One Project location 1-2, Otemachi 1-chome, Chiyoda-ku, Tokyo Direct access to Otemachi Station (Tokyo Metro Marunouchi, Transportation Tozai, Chiyoda, and Hanzomon Lines, Toei Mita Line) Main uses Offices, commercial facilities, multipurpose hall, hotel, parking facilities, district heating and cooling systems Site area Approx. 20,900m2 Total floor area Approx. 357,700m2 Floors Mitsui & Co. Building: 31 above-ground floors, 5 basement levels, Otemachi One Tower: 39 above-ground floors, 5 basement levels Maximum height Mitsui & Co.
